Java を使用して Word に署名する

デジタル証明書を使用して Word 文書にデジタル署名すると、文書の信頼性と完全性が保証されます。このプロセスはデジタル シールとして機能し、文書が自分のものであり、改ざんされていないことを保証します。このガイドでは、デジタル証明書の力を活用して、Java を使用して Word 文書に電子署名する方法を説明します。

デジタル署名用の Java API

GroupDocs.Signature for Java API を使用してドキュメントのセキュリティを強化します。この堅牢なツールにより、デジタル署名のシームレスな統合が可能になり、ファイルの整合性と信頼性が保証されます。

Java APIのダウンロードと統合

  1. GroupDocs Web サイト にアクセスし、新しいリリース セクションに移動します。
  2. GroupDocs.Signature for Java リリースを選択します。
  3. JAR ファイルをダウンロードするか、次の構成を使用して最新のリポジトリと依存関係を Maven ベースのアプリケーションに含めます。
<repositories>
   <repository>
      <id>repository.groupdocs.com</id>
      <name>GroupDocs Repository</name>
      <url>https://releases.groupdocs.com/java/repo/</url>
   </repository>
</repositories>

<dependencies>
   <dependency>
      <groupId>com.groupdocs</groupId>
      <artifactId>groupdocs-signature</artifactId>
      <version>23.12</version>
   </dependency>
</dependencies>

デジタル証明書を使用した Word 文書への署名: ステップバイステップ

すべての準備が完了したら、次の手順に従って Java を使用して Word 文書にデジタル署名します。

  1. Word DOC/DOCX 文書を使用して Signature オブジェクトを初期化します。
  2. DigitalSignOptions オブジェクトを作成し、証明書ファイルにリンクします。
  3. 必要に応じて、パスワード、位置、ページ番号などの署名オプションをカスタマイズします。署名の希望の場所などの追加オプションを指定できます。
  4. 署名メソッドを実行して、提供された Word 文書にデジタル署名を適用します。

以下は、証明書を使用して Word 文書に署名する方法を示す Java コードの簡単な例です。

// Java を使用してデジタル署名証明書で Word ファイルに署名する Java コード
Signature signature = new Signature("path/document.docx");

DigitalSignOptions options = new DigitalSignOptions("certificate.pfx");

options.setImageFilePath("image.jpg");
options.setLeft(100);
options.setTop(100);
options.setPageNumber(1);
options.setPassword("1234567890");

// 文書に署名してファイルに保存する
SignResult result = signature.sign("path/signed-document.docx", options);

文書に署名するときに、背景、枠線スタイル、連絡先情報などの追加オプションを組み込むこともできます。

署名 API への無料アクセス

GroupDocs.Signature API を無料でお試しください。

無料でお試しください

ダウンロードセクションから無料トライアルをダウンロード

無料ライセンス

一時ライセンス を無料で取得すると、このライブラリを制限なく探索できます。

デジタル署名用の Java API

結論

結論として、GroupDocs.Signature for Java API を活用すると、ユーザーはデジタル証明書を使用して Word 文書に安全に署名し、信頼性と整合性を確保できるようになります。概要を示した手順に従い、無料試用版または一時ライセンスの API にアクセスすると、デジタル署名を Java アプリケーションにシームレスに統合し、ドキュメントのセキュリティと信頼性を強化できます。今すぐデジタル署名の力を活用して、文書認証プロセスを簡単に強化しましょう。

関連項目

Word 文書の電子署名 – 学習リソース

GroupDocs.Signature API を探索するための詳細とリソースについては、次の便利なリンクを参照してください。